logo_管家_矩形_白底
扫码查寄件
技术对接
关注快递鸟
产业资讯
帮助与文档
生态合作
控制台
注册/登录
查快递
查快递
批量查询
logo
搜索热词:
在途监控
电子面单
快递查询
单号识别
上门取件
时效预测

APP如何对接物流接口:内嵌式快递查询接口的落地与实现

头像

快递鸟

来源:互联网 | 2025-12-12 11:28:52

寄件地址
请输入寄件地址
收件地址
请输入收件地址
寄件时间
免费获取送达时间

在电商购物、生活服务、企业管理等各类APP中,快递查询已从附加功能升级为核心体验项。用户希望在APP内一键获取包裹动态,无需跳转至第三方平台;企业则需要通过物流数据优化服务流程、提升用户粘性。内嵌式快递查询接口的对接,正是解决这一需求的关键。本文将以快递鸟物流数据API为例,从对接价值、落地流程、技术要点到优化方案,完整拆解APP内嵌快递查询功能的实现路径。

为什么APP必须内嵌专业快递查询接口?

在选择自主开发还是对接第三方接口时,多数APP团队会倾向于后者,核心原因在于专业接口的效率与价值优势

对用户而言,内嵌接口意味着体验闭环”——在购物APP下单后,直接在我的订单中查看物流轨迹,无需记住快递单号再跳转至快递官网;在企业管理APP中,员工可实时追踪办公物资配送状态,操作高效便捷。

APP开发者而言,第三方接口能降低开发成本”——无需对接2700+家快递服务商的异构系统,无需维护庞大的物流数据更新网络,通过一个标准化接口即可实现全渠道覆盖。以快递鸟API为例,其支持四通一达、顺丰、京东物流等主流快递,以及173家航司、72家船公司的物流数据查询,开发者无需重复开发适配模块。

对企业运营而言,接口带来的数据可控性更为关键——通过接口获取的标准化物流数据,可与APP用户体系、订单系统深度联动,实现物流状态触发消息推送”“异常件自动预警等增值功能,助力运营决策。

内嵌式快递查询接口的落地全流程:以快递鸟API为例

APP对接内嵌式快递查询接口的核心逻辑是通过标准化API调用,实现快递数据的获取与展示,整个流程可分为前期准备-接口开发-功能测试-上线优化四大阶段,技术门槛低、落地周期短。

阶段一:前期准备,明确需求与资源

对接前的需求梳理,是避免后期返工的关键。开发者需重点明确三项核心内容:

1. 功能需求定义:确定查询场景(如电商订单查件、个人包裹查件)、查询方式(单号查询、手机号查询、订单号关联查询)、数据展示维度(基础轨迹、预计送达时间、异常提醒)。例如,电商APP需关联订单号-快递单号,用户无需手动输入即可查件;个人工具类APP则需支持多单号保存与批量查询。

2. 接口资源获取:选择合规、稳定的第三方接口供应商。以快递鸟为例,开发者需注册账号并完成企业认证,进入“API服务页面申请物流轨迹查询API”,获取专属的AppIDAPI Key——这是接口调用的身份凭证,用于数据传输的加密验证,保障信息安全。

3. 开发环境适配:确认APP开发语言(JavaKotlinSwift等)与接口支持的调用方式(HTTP/HTTPS),下载接口技术文档。快递鸟提供完整的开发指南,包含请求参数、返回格式、错误码说明及示例代码,适配iOSAndroid原生开发及跨平台开发框架。

阶段二:接口开发,实现数据交互与展示

这一阶段是核心实施环节,重点完成接口调用-数据解析-前端展示的技术闭环,关键步骤可概括为三步:

1. 构建请求参数,发起API调用:根据接口文档,封装请求参数。以快递鸟物流轨迹查询API为例,核心参数包括AppIDAPI Key、快递单号、快递公司编码(可选,支持自动识别)。调用时需通过HTTPS协议发送POST请求,确保数据传输安全;同时设置超时时间(建议3-5秒),避免因网络问题导致APP卡顿。

示例代码逻辑(Android/Java):通过OkHttp客户端构建请求体,将参数JSON序列化后发送至快递鸟API地址,同时携带签名信息(由AppIDAPI Key与请求参数加密生成,防止数据篡改)。

2. 解析返回数据,标准化处理:接口返回数据采用JSON格式,包含物流状态(揽收/中转/派送/签收)、时间戳、操作地点、异常信息等结构化字段。开发者需编写解析逻辑,提取核心数据并进行标准化处理——例如,将快递状态码转换为用户易懂的文字描述(如将“2”转为派送中),对异常字段(如地址不详)进行高亮标记。

快递鸟API的优势在于数据完整性与实时性,其采用分布式爬虫+API直连双模式获取数据,推送延迟控制在3秒以内,解析时可直接提取预计送达时间”“异常预警原因等增值字段,减少二次开发工作量。

3. 前端页面开发,优化用户体验:根据APP整体风格设计物流查询页面,核心是清晰展示+便捷操作。建议采用时间轴形式展示物流轨迹,最新状态置顶并高亮;添加刷新按钮支持手动更新,同时实现下拉刷新功能;对于多包裹场景,支持左右滑动切换查询。例如,电商APP可在订单详情页内嵌轨迹模块,点击后展开完整时间轴,返回时保留查询状态。

阶段三:功能测试,保障稳定性与兼容性

测试环节需覆盖功能完整性、异常场景、性能兼容性,避免上线后出现问题。重点测试场景包括:

1. 功能测试:验证不同快递单号的查询准确性(如顺丰、圆通、极兔等),测试单号错误”“快递公司未开通等场景的提示文案是否清晰;确认手机号查件”“批量查件等附加功能是否正常运行。

2. 异常场景测试:模拟网络中断、接口超时、返回错误码(如AppID无效)等情况,测试APP是否会崩溃,是否有友好的错误提示(如网络不佳,请稍后重试);测试高并发场景(如同时查询10个单号),确保APP响应流畅。

3. 兼容性测试:在不同品牌、系统版本的手机上测试功能(如Android 10-14iOS 14-18),确保页面适配正常、轨迹展示无误;针对老旧机型,优化图片加载与数据解析速度,避免卡顿。

阶段四:上线优化,实现数据增值与迭代

功能上线后,并非终点,需通过数据监控与用户反馈持续优化,提升功能价值:

1. 数据监控:接入APP后台统计工具,监控接口调用成功率、查询量、异常率等指标。快递鸟提供开发者后台,可实时查看接口调用记录、错误日志,便于快速定位问题(如某类快递查询失败,可能是快递公司接口调整,需及时同步更新)。

2. 体验优化:根据用户反馈迭代功能——例如,添加物流状态推送功能,当包裹进入派送中时,通过APP推送通知提醒用户;针对高频查件用户,提供常用单号收藏功能;支持异常件反馈,用户可直接在APP内提交问题,后台同步至客服系统。

3.数据联动:将物流数据与APP其他模块联动,实现增值服务。例如,电商APP可根据签收状态自动触发确认收货提醒;生鲜配送APP可结合预计送达时间推送收货后保鲜指南;企业APP可将物流数据同步至OA系统,用于办公物资核销。

对接关键技术点与避坑指南

1. 数据安全保障:避免在客户端存储敏感信息(如API Key),建议通过APP后台中转调用接口——APP将查询请求发送至自有服务器,由服务器携带API Key调用快递鸟接口,再将数据返回给客户端,防止密钥泄露。

2. 接口限流处理:第三方接口通常有调用频率限制(如快递鸟免费版支持1000/天,企业版无限制),需在APP内设置查询频率控制,避免因高频调用导致接口被封禁;同时在后台实现请求缓存,相同单号短时间内重复查询时,直接返回缓存数据,减少接口调用量。

3. 特殊场景适配:针对跨境快递(如DHLFedEx),需确认接口是否支持国际物流查询(快递鸟API已覆盖173家航司、72家船公司,可满足跨境需求);对于无快递单号场景,可对接手机号查件接口,通过收件人手机号获取关联包裹信息。

结语:接口赋能APP体验升级

内嵌式快递查询接口的对接,本质上是用专业数据服务提升APP核心竞争力的过程。选择像快递鸟这样覆盖广、稳定性高、服务完善的API供应商,能让开发者避开数据对接繁琐、维护成本高的坑,快速实现功能落地。

从用户体验角度看,流畅的内嵌查件功能能显著降低操作成本,提升APP留存率;从企业角度看,物流数据的整合与应用,能为运营决策提供支撑,推动APP工具服务平台升级。随着物流数字化的深入,接口能力还将延伸至物流时效预测”“智能分单等领域,为APP创造更多增值空间。

 

相关标签:物流轨迹API
申明:本文内容部分来源于网络、目的在于传递更多信息、如内容、图片有任何版权问题,请联系我们删除。
本文标题:APP如何对接物流接口:内嵌式快递查询接口的落地与实现
本文地址:
本文作者:快递鸟
版权所有,转载请注明文章来自快递鸟。
快递鸟物流产业互联网服务平台
在途监控API · 电子面单API · 物流管理系统 · 综合运力解决方案
优惠寄件
图片加载失败共创合作者交流群
图片加载失败快递鸟业务咨询对接群
图片加载失败快递鸟业务咨询对接群2
图片加载失败快递鸟业务咨询对接群4
logo_管家_矩形_白底
扫码查寄件
技术对接
关注快递鸟
关注快递鸟
咨询电话:400-8699-100
服务邮箱:service@kdniao.com
国家专精特新小巨人国家专精特新小巨人
国家高新技术企业国家高新技术企业
国家信息安全等保三级国家信息安全等保三级
扫码关注公众号
关注快递鸟社交媒体
咨询电话:400-8699-100
服务邮箱:service@kdniao.com
© 版权所有:深圳市快金数据技术服务有限公司粤ICP备15010928号-1
粤公安备案号:4403040200299